by astondg
The mechanic I go to said this would be a good idea for my car if I want more power so I am interested to know as well. He said just a small turbo for my car so it spools up quickly and makes just a bit more power.

I have read that the standard engine is ok for about 6 to 7psi boost but don't take that as definate. I think the standard bottom end is strong but the highish compression ratio could be a problem if you want a lot of boost.

If you are using a 320i and only a small turbo then maybe the 325i injectors would be good enough?

by Guest
Yes but the m20 is nothing in comparison to the pinto 200 or 205.
You need to get past the factor of running high boost when the fact is boost will top at around 9lb on this as a set level so the big turbo is pointless making more lag and more heat.
Go smaller and get quicker spinup and lower heat, the fiesta did this and if you ever drive a fiesta side by side with the escort both factors and both 132hp you will find the fiesta leaves the escrot a lot quicker than the weight justification would say.
The boost comes in so much quicker.

by Turbo-Brown
Ooh blimey, wouldn't use the blower from a 5GTT!

How you prep the engine and select the turbo depends on what you want from it.

If it's huge torque and power at the expense of economy and off-boost drivability, then a big turbo, big boost and lower compression ratio are probably the way forwards.

On the other hand, if you're like me, you want a little more mid-range and top end, standard off-boost drivability, normal economy and reasonable spool up, then little turbos aren't a bad idea.

I'm using the turbos from a Skyline which are pretty small variants of the T25 and on the skyline give about 270bhp. I'm aiming at about 260 with a lower boost but the standard CR.

I reckon a T3 cossie would be a pretty good choice for a 325 as by the sounds of it the cossie was mostly top end power, so you could probably have similar top end with the bigger engine and less lag too :)

As a last note, what you can get away with largely pivots around having the fueling and ignition right. The standard engine management can probably be adapted to make it work with a turbo setup, but it'll never be able to make the most of it all. Just fitting bigger injectors will lead to over-fueling pretty much everywhere and running the ignition retarded all the time will lead to crappy economy and drivability.

Compared to the cost of the turbo(s), plumbing and engine prep, plus all the time that goes into converting these things, an aftermarket ECU which can deal with everything is a pretty sound investment :)
